ChaiScript
|
This is the complete list of members for chaiscript::Boxed_Number, including all inherited members.
assign(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_bitwise_and(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_bitwise_or(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_bitwise_xor(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_difference(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_product(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_quotient(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_remainder(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_shift_left(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_shift_right(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
assign_sum(Boxed_Number t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
bitwise_and(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
bitwise_complement(const Boxed_Number &t_lh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
bitwise_or(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
bitwise_xor(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
Boxed_Number() (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inline |
Boxed_Number(Boxed_Value v)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lineexplicit |
Boxed_Number(const Boxed_Number &)=default (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| |
Boxed_Number(Boxed_Number &&)=default (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| |
Boxed_Number(T t)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lineexplicit |
bv (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| |
check_type() (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
clone(const Boxed_Value &t_bv)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
difference(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
do_oper(Operators::Opers t_oper, const Boxed_Value &t_lhs, const Boxed_Value &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
do_oper(Operators::Opers t_oper, const Boxed_Value &t_lh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
equals(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
get_as(const Type_Info &inp_) const (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inline |
get_as() const (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inline |
get_as_checked() const (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inline |
greater_than(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
greater_than_equal(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
is_floating_point(const Boxed_Value &t_bv)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
less_than(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
less_than_equal(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
not_equal(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
operator=(Boxed_Number &&)=default (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| |
pre_decrement(Boxed_Number t_lh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
pre_increment(Boxed_Number t_lh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
product(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
quotient(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
remainder(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
shift_left(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
shift_right(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
sum(const Boxed_Number &t_lhs, const Boxed_Number &t_rh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
to_string() const (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inline |
unary_minus(const Boxed_Number &t_lh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
unary_plus(const Boxed_Number &t_lhs)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|
validate_boxed_number(const Boxed_Value &v) (defined in chaiscript::Boxed_Number) | chaiscript::Boxed_Number | inlinestatic |